Questões de Concursos

selecione os filtros para encontrar suas questões de concursos e clique no botão abaixo para filtrar e resolver.

Publicidade

Ambientes de alta disponibilidade e escalabilidade são utilizados com a finalidade de balanceamento de carga, “failover” e replicação de estado. Com relação a esse tema, analise as afirmativas a seguir.

I. A técnica de checkpoint salva periodicamente o estado do processo durante a execução normal da aplicação, permitindo sua posterior restauração, no caso de uma falha no sistema.

II. O processo de troca, através de transações, para um nó alternativo, devido a uma situação de falha em um dos nós do cluster é chamado de rollback.

III. O processo de mover a aplicação crítica e os seus clientes de volta para o nó principal totalmente livre de defeitos, erros ou falhas é chamado de failback.

Está correto o que se afirma em

Ferramentas CASE auxiliam os desenvolvedores de sistemas em tarefas como geração de modelos e geração automática de códigos, entre outras. Com relação às ferramentas CASE, julgue os itens subseqüentes. A integração de uma ferramenta CASE com um sistema gerenciador de banco de dados requer, entre outros requisitos, o uso de JAVA, porque a conexão com o banco de dados é feita realizando-se ODBC.

Julgue os itens de 71 a 76, a respeito de UML.

Os elementos de um diagrama de atividades podem ser divididos em dois grupos: os que são utilizados para representar fluxos de controle concorrentes e os que são utilizados para representar controles paralelos.

A utilização do modelo cascata de desenvolvimento de software é recomendada quando:
O padrão de projetos chain of responsability é
Em relação a desenvolvimento de aplicativos, julgue os seguintes itens. Um dos princípios de UX determina que aplicativos para dispositivos móveis devem ter telas iniciais diferentes do mesmo sítio, com priorização do conteúdo mais relevante.

Acerca do extreme programming (XP), julgue os itens 74 e 75.

No XP, não é necessário detalhar o planejamento para todo o projeto; tal planejamento pode ser atualizado a cada iteração; estórias menos relevantes são realizadas primeiro; as estórias são divididas em tarefas de programação; cada tarefa deve ser extensa de modo a ser executada ao longo de várias iterações.

O portal deve ser capaz de direcionar automaticamente relatórios e documentos a usuários selecionados. Trata-se da descrição de um dos requisitos principais esperada de um portal corporativo denominado

A Gerência de Configuração de Software (GCS) visa estabelecer e manter a integridade dos itens ao longo de todo o ciclo de vida do software. A função se refere à preparação em que são mostrados a situação e o histórico dos itens de software controlados. Essa funcionalidade pode incluir, dentre outros, o número de alterações nos itens, as suas últimas versões e os identificadores de liberação. Esta função da GCS compreende:
Quanto ao desenvolvimento dos modelos do processo AS IS e o TO BE, assinale a alternativa que esteja tecnicamente correta:
Considerando os conceitos de prototipação de software e os fundamentos de desenvolvimento de sistemas, julgue os itens seguintes. A prototipação evolucionária permite que a versão inicial do protótipo seja desenvolvida e refinada em estágios seqüenciados, até que se chegue à versão final do sistema.

Julgue os próximos itens acerca do gerenciamento de requisitos.

As entidades do mundo real devem ser modeladas por meio de modelos de sistemas desenvolvidos durante a análise de requisitos, utilizando classes de objeto, incluindo detalhes dos objetos individuais no sistema.

Em qual dos diagramas empregados pela UML a modelagem do diagrama é uma técnica usada para descrever e definir os requisitos funcionais de um sistema?

Considere os seguintes componentes de modelos utilizados nos projetos de software:

I. Fluxo de dados.

II. Entidade fraca.

III. Entidade associativa.

IV. Depósito de dados.

V. Processo.

A correta associação entre estes componentes com a modelagem funcional (MF) e modelagem de dados (MD) é

Julgue os itens seguintes, a respeito de requisitos e técnicas de elicitação de requisitos.

A etnografia é uma técnica utilizada para a descoberta de requisitos de sistemas de software na qual, por meio de observações, procura-se compreender os requisitos sociais e organizacionais do ambiente onde o sistema será usado.

O módulo de análise léxica de um compilador tem por objetivo:
O uso de herança pode otimizar o tempo de desenvolvimento das aplicações orientadas a objetos devido ao reaproveitamento de código. Quando se implementa herança
COCOMO II é uma técnica de estimação que permite calcular, a partir de estimativas de tamanho do software, valores para o
Página 95
Publicidade